On 06/12/2014 20:24, Pete Mundy wrote:
> I've done loads of 1Gbit testing using the entry-level MacBook Air and a
> Thunderbolt Gigabit Ethernet adapter though, and I disagree with Saku's
> statement of 'You cannot use UDPSocket like iperf does, it just does not
> work, you are lucky if you reliably test 1Gbps'. I find iperf testing at
> 1Gbit on Mac Air with Thunderbolt Eth extremely reliable (always
> 950+mbit/sec TCP on a good network, and easy to push right to the 1gbit
> limit with UDP.

i've found that the tb gigabit ethernet adapter starts dropping udp packets
at around 600-650mbit/sec on iperf (mbp, MC976xx/A model).
